6) Check the line and load sides of the contactor with a hot stick or appropriate voltage

measuring device for the system voltage, to verify that they are voltage free (see

Figure 3).

a) Check for line-side voltage at the top vacuum bottle terminals.

b) Check for load-side voltage at the bottom vacuum bottle terminals.

7) Use the Door Interlock Circumvention procedure described in Appendix A to move

the isolation switch handle to the ON position

8) Check the isolation switch blades with a hot stick or appropriate voltage measuring

device for the system voltage, to verify that they are voltage free (see Figure 4).
